Wed May 27, 2026
Board of Zoning Appeals (BZA)
BZA to review setback variances and a tourist home site plan amendment
The Brown County Board of Zoning Appeals will consider variance requests and a site plan amendment. Two petitions are requested to be tabled until the June 23, 2026 meeting.
- Site plan amendment for a tourist home at 6194 State Road 135 N, Morgantown
- Setback variance request for 2660 Lanam Ridge Road, Nashville
- Setback variance request for 7225 Center Lake Road, Nineveh
- Request to table petition 26-SE-05 (Hobert & Gracie Morgan)
- Request to table petition 26-VAR-05 (Jeremey Place for Allen & Bethany Narkiewicz)
zoningvariancestourist-homesland-use
✓ Decided: BZA approves three setback and site plan variances
The Board of Zoning Appeals approved a site plan amendment for a tourist home and two setback variances. Two other petitions were tabled until the June 24, 2026, meeting.
- Approved site plan amendment for tourist home at 6194 State Road 135 N, conditioned on updating the local management contract (4-0)
- Tabled petition 26-SE-05 to June 24, 2026 (4-0)
- Approved 15-foot rear setback variance at 2660 Lanam Ridge Road (4-0)
- Tabled petition 26-VAR-05 to June 24, 2026 (4-0)
- Approved setback variance at 7225 Center Lake Road (4-0)

Wed May 6, 2026
Board of Commissioners
Commissioners consider changing Music Center revenue distribution
The Board of Commissioners will discuss a resolution to distribute Music Center excess revenue to the county rather than the Community Foundation. The body is also reviewing boundary changes for the Helmsburg RSD and various contract updates.
- Resolution regarding Helmsburg RSD boundary changes
- Second reading of Music Center Admin Agreement regarding Excess Revenue Distribution
- Engineering estimates for Indian Hill funding using Sock Factory sale proceeds
- Review of 2027 Ambulance Contract increase and options
- Update on Pumpkin Ridge Rd upgrade timeline
revenueinfrastructurecontractszoningpublic-safety

New Business
• Resolution – Helmsburg RSD, Commissioners support for the change of HRSD boundaries to include the future
customers they will be supporting.
• Access Brown County – Quarterly Invoice
Ordinances and Resolutions
• Music Center Admin Agreement: “Second Reading” – Resolution and amendment regarding the Excess Revenue
Distribution.
o Removes legal ambiguity regarding the distribution of the Excess Revenue from the Music Center. The
current Admin Agreement states that “the Directors of the Management Corporation may if permitted by
law, contribute 75% per calendar year of the remaining Excess Revenue to the Brown County Community
Foundation …”
o The excess revenue will be distributed to the county. The County Council can vote to continue a
contribution to the Community Foundation or other non-profit.
o Directs that the President of the Commissioners is formally authorized to discuss and negotiate changes.
